SNSR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

94 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Global X Internet of Things ETF (SNSR)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$125M — up 4.3% from $120M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 18 funds opened new SNSR positions and 7 closed out — a net gain of 11 holders — while 13 added to existing stakes and 40 trimmed.

The largest buyer was LPL Financial, adding an estimated $1.23M. The largest seller was Jane Street, cutting an estimated $7.29M.
